A cat's vocalizations can vary, but common sounds include meowing, purring, hissing, and yowling. Meows are used for communication with humans, while purring often indicates contentment. Hissing and yowling are typically signs of fear or aggression.
A raspy meow in cats can be caused by various factors such as respiratory infections, allergies, or irritation in the throat. It's important to monitor your cat's behavior and consult with a veterinarian if the raspy meow persists or is accompanied by other symptoms like coughing or difficulty breathing.
